
Long the spritely subject of myth and folklore, it seems that  even today fairies are alive and well, flitting about on the fringes  of what we consider reality. Suza Scalora collects the evidence in  
The Fairies: Photographic Evidence of the Existence of Another  World, presenting color-drenched photographs of fairies captured  by her stealthy lens. After seeing her first fairy, a small green  creature with delicate yellow wings that sparkled in the sun, she  went on a mission: I set out across the world to catalog and  photograph every fairy I could find. Indeed, each ethereal being is  carefully classified by its common name, other names, sighting date  and location, and history. For fellow fairy fanciers, peak sighting  seasons and lures are also provided (pencils attract Eugenie, the  Emerald Forest Fairy, while black volcanic sand is required for  Ophelia, the Pearl-White Fairy). Whether youre a believer or not,  the prints are truly beautiful, and Scaloras passionate, detailed  descriptions will at least make you want to consider the possibility  that these diminutive creatures exist. Fairy aficionados will also  want to check out Brian Frouds much acclaimed 
Faeries and its  lovely sequel, 
Good  Faeries, Bad Faeries.

Buy this for the gorgeous photographs and excellent lay out. There is no other reason. Who knows if the author really traveled the world like says she did photographing Faeries along the way?? The Faery photos aren't real, but supposed replicas of what she experienced. Again they are gorgeous. All of the literature may be pretend too. I really don't find it credible. There is an image of a Faery supposedly spotted in Scotland but the photo has bamboo and palm trees in the background - how could that be? It's beautiful anyhow. So enjoy the images and don't worry if the words next to each one are true.
